156691843741428820 is an even composite number. It is composed of seven dist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of eight hundred s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 156691843741428820:

22 × 5 × 112 × 313 × 43 × 1372 × 2693

(2 × 2 × 5 × 11 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 31 × 43 × 137 × 137 × 2693)
